Why Invest in Qatar?

Qatar has become one of the most favorable destinations for entrepreneurs seeking to establish and grow their businesses. Backed by a strong legal framework and a business-friendly legislative environment, the country promotes corporate growth and innovation.

Here are a few key reasons to consider investing in Qatar:

  • Diversified sectors including agriculture, tourism, manufacturing, education, healthcare, IT, and consulting services.
  • Numerous large-scale public-private partnership projects improving the investment climate.
  • Attractive financial incentives for investors.

Different Industries in Qatar to Invest In

Qatar encourages joint venture participation by offering cutting-edge technologies, a wide range of investment opportunities, and supportive government policies.

Below are some of the key industries where investment opportunities are thriving:

  • Tourism
  • Education
  • Agriculture
  • Healthcare
  • Manufacturing
  • Consulting Services
  • Information Technology (IT)
  • Natural Resource Development
  • Sports, Culture, Leisure, and Distribution Services

Perks of Business Investment in Qatar

Qatar offers several advantages for foreign investors, including:

  1. Up to 10 years of income tax exemption for non-Qatari investors.
  2. Exemption from customs duties on importing relevant machinery and equipment.
  3. Access to land for investment projects through long-term renewable rental agreements (up to 50 years).
  4. Exemption from customs duties on raw materials and semi-finished goods not available locally for industrial projects.
  5. Eligibility for part ownership in a Qatari public shareholder company.

Why Qatar Investment is Ideal for Expats

Thanks to Qatar’s updated foreign investment law, non-residents can now hold 100% ownership in most sectors — making business opportunities highly attractive for expatriates. This initiative supports the goals of Qatar National Vision 2030.

Although some sectors like banking, insurance, and security are exceptions, the process for foreign investment has been simplified. Expats can begin investing after submitting the required documents to the relevant authorities — typically processed within 10–15 days.
